对第三排水沟入黄口和黄河宁夏出境断面水质因素进行分析,选取主要污染因子,寻找相关系数,建立第三排水沟入黄口水质、水量变化对黄河宁夏出境断面污染特征变化的水环境输入响应模型.采用该模型对第三排水沟排入黄河后,其水质对黄河水质的影响进行预测.以此为依据,研究了第三排水沟排放总量及污染治理途径,为确保黄河宁夏段出境断面水质达到要求提供理论参考.
The water quality factors for the third drain entrance to the Yellow River and the Yellow River exit section of Ningxia are analyzed. Choosing the main pollution factor and getting correlation coefficient, the responding model for water quality of the third drain entrance to the Yellow River and the influence of the variance of the water amount on the changes of the pollution characteristic of Yellow River exit section of Ningxia are established. With the model it gives a forecast of the influence of the water quality of the third drain entrance to the Yellow River of the Yellow River quality. Based on this, the prevention and the control approaches for the third drain's water pollution and the total loads amount are proposed so that the water quality for the Yellow River exit section of Ningxia could be met the national standards.
